Innovative Strategies for How to fund your startup Effectively
Once you have a robust business plan, the subsequent crucial step is investigating the numerous options for How to fund your startup. The ecosystem of startup financing is wide-ranging, presenting options for almost any type of venture. It is crucial to investigate each avenue thoroughly to discover the right match for your specific needs. Many successful entrepreneurs combine various funding streams to attain their funding goals. Below are a few of the top methods to consider:
- Bootstrapping or self-funding through personal resources.
- Seeking loans from close contacts.
- Approaching private investors for seed funding.
- Applying for conventional small business bank loans from financial institutions.
- Creating a crowdfunding campaign on websites like Kickstarter or Indiegogo.
Every one of these approaches has its own set of benefits and cons, so evaluating them carefully is non-negotiable. In the end, the right strategy will hinge on your business model, growth potential, and your own risk tolerance.

Capital Source | Advantages | Drawbacks | Suited For... |
---|---|---|---|
Bootstrapping | Full Control, No Debt | Limited Capital, Personal Financial Risk | Home-based businesses, Entrepreneurs with side income |
Private Investors | Significant Funding, Expert Guidance | Loss of Ownership, Pressure to Perform | High-growth potential startups, Scalable business models |
Crowdfunding | Market Validation, Builds Community | Requires Strong Marketing, Platform Fees | Consumer products, Companies with a compelling story |
Bank Loans | No Equity Loss, Predictable Costs | Must Pay Back, Hard to Qualify For | Franchises, Companies needing equipment |
